summaryrefslogtreecommitdiff
AgeCommit message (Expand)AuthorFilesLines
2015-03-24platform: rename create_egl_window to create_egl_surfaceegl-platform-miscJonny Lamb6-20/+20
2015-03-24platform: remove global variablesJonny Lamb1-26/+29
2015-03-24platform: provide platform_base fallbacks and remove ifdefsJonny Lamb1-14/+33
2015-03-24nested-client: include platform.hJonny Lamb1-0/+2
2015-03-24gl-renderer: provide platform_base fallbacks and remove ifdefsJonny Lamb2-13/+9
2015-03-24gl-renderer: call supports() automatically in create()Jonny Lamb6-29/+47
2015-03-24compositor-{drm,wayland,x11}: remove useless tests for ->supportsJonny Lamb3-5/+3
2015-03-24gl-renderer: move all EGL_PLATFORM_* defines hereJonny Lamb4-12/+12
2015-03-24gl-renderer: fix build with --disable-eglJonny Lamb2-1/+3
2015-03-24compositor-{drm,x11,wayland}: stop including EGL headers hereJonny Lamb4-6/+1
2015-03-20man: update weston's shellsPekka Paalanen1-10/+17
2015-03-20clients & tests: use eglCreatePlatformWindowSurfaceEXT when supportedJonny Lamb6-18/+40
2015-03-20gl-renderer: use eglCreatePlatformWindowSurfaceEXT to get EGLSurfacesJonny Lamb6-8/+45
2015-03-20clients & tests: use eglGetPlatformDisplayEXT when supportedJonny Lamb8-8/+105
2015-03-20gl-renderer: use eglGetPlatformDisplayEXT to get an EGLDisplayJonny Lamb6-10/+132
2015-03-20compositor: fix return code from main()Pekka Paalanen1-13/+4
2015-03-20compositor: warn about insane repaint delayPekka Paalanen1-2/+12
2015-03-20compositor: add repaint delay timerPekka Paalanen3-11/+84
2015-03-20compositor, backends: weston_compositor_read_presentation_clockPekka Paalanen8-10/+48
2015-03-20input: Make setting the same pointer cursor state again a no-opJonas Ã…dahl1-0/+4
2015-03-19Spellcheck fixesBryce Harrington7-9/+9
2015-03-19tests: use two roundtrips for global eventsMarek Chalupa1-2/+4
2015-03-18desktop-shell: don't allow negative values in drag resizeDerek Foreman1-0/+4
2015-03-18compositor-fbdev: fix output transformationsDerek Foreman1-90/+20
2015-03-18compositor-fbdev: allow configuring transform in the ini fileDerek Foreman1-1/+13
2015-03-18compositor-rpi: give the output a nameDerek Foreman1-0/+1
2015-03-18input: don't assume outputs have namesDerek Foreman1-1/+2
2015-03-18compositor-fbdev: give the output a nameDerek Foreman1-0/+1
2015-03-11pixman-renderer: implement view scissorPekka Paalanen1-0/+7
2015-03-11pixman-renderer: implement source clippingPekka Paalanen1-17/+154
2015-03-11pixman-renderer: move code to draw_view_translated()Pekka Paalanen1-34/+51
2015-03-11pixman-renderer: change repaint_region() argumentsPekka Paalanen1-26/+30
2015-03-11pixman-renderer: refactor into region_intersect_only_translation()Pekka Paalanen1-13/+21
2015-03-11pixman-renderer: add view_transformation_is_translation()Pekka Paalanen1-3/+13
2015-03-11pixman-renderer: refactor transformation computationPekka Paalanen1-16/+25
2015-03-11compositor: add weston_surface_to_buffer_region()Pekka Paalanen2-0/+41
2015-03-11pixman-renderer: simplify the output-to-buffer matrix computationJason Ekstrand1-135/+20
2015-03-11compositor: Add surface-to-buffer and buffer-to-surface matricesJason Ekstrand2-0/+90
2015-03-11compositor: use weston_matrix_transform for weston_output_transform_coordinateDerek Foreman1-58/+8
2015-03-11rpi-renderer: minimal fix to zoom coordinatesPekka Paalanen1-6/+4
2015-03-11zoom: Use pixels instead of GL coordinatesJason Ekstrand1-26/+15
2015-03-11Use pixel coordinates for weston_output.matrixJason Ekstrand3-68/+55
2015-03-11zoom: remove unused args from weston_zoom_transitionPekka Paalanen1-6/+2
2015-03-11zoom: remove animation_xy as unusedPekka Paalanen2-50/+3
2015-03-11xwayland: wm: fix an invalid readRyo Munakata1-1/+2
2015-03-09gl-renderer: Call glViewport after the context is made currentJason Ekstrand1-3/+3
2015-03-09shell,compositor-x11: Fix trivial memory leaksRyo Munakata2-0/+4
2015-03-05window: Fix crash in input_set_pointer_image when cursor is specialDerek Foreman1-8/+19
2015-03-04gl-renderer: implement view scissorPekka Paalanen1-3/+19
2015-03-04compositor-drm: avoid scissor in assign_planesPekka Paalanen1-0/+5